The Certified Blockchain Developer credential is a technical validation for experienced professionals. While iCertGlobal does not impose strict requirements, here is the industry standard for those who succeed in this program and the exam.
Prerequisite Knowledge: Solid understanding of at least one high-level programming language (JavaScript, Java, Go, Python). Familiarity with basic cryptography concepts such as hashing and public-key infrastructure.
Cloud Skills: Working knowledge of basic cloud infrastructure concepts (VPC, VMs, IAM) is a significant advantage, as all real-world deployment is cloud-centric.
Formal Training: Completion of a comprehensive training program like ours is essential to systematically cover the vast scope of public and enterprise DLT platforms.
Recommended Experience: 2+ years of professional software development experience or 1+ year in cloud/DevOps roles. This is a specialization, not a foundation course.

Implement complex Solidity patterns such as the Factory Pattern, Upgradeable Contracts (Proxies), and Access Control (Ownable). Learn to write auditable, gas-efficient code that avoids common pitfalls - an essential skill for blockchain developer jobs.
Master the Truffle Framework (or Hardhat) for development, testing, and deployment. Connect a front-end to a contract using Web3.js/Ethers.js to build a complete DApp stack.
Hands-on lab for deploying a private Ethereum network using AWS Blockchain Templates. Learn to configure VPCs, security groups, Bastion Hosts, and Metamask clients for enterprise-grade access. Critically compare permissioned (Fabric) vs. permissionless (Ethereum) architecture. Understand the Fabric components: Peers, Orderers, Certificate Authorities (CA), and the concept of Channels.
Learn to write, package, and deploy Golang Chaincode (smart contracts) for Hyperledger Fabric. Master transaction flow, state management, and the difference between endorsing and committing peers. Evaluate various consensus mechanisms (PoW, PoS, Raft, BFT). Understand Fabric's pluggable ordering service and the challenges of network scalability and data privacy (Private Data Collections).
Explore the concepts and implementation of Decentralized Identity (DID). Understand the challenges and solutions for cross-chain and cross-platform interoperability in an enterprise context.
Analyze real-world enterprise use cases (e.g., Supply Chain, Trade Finance) and map them to the correct DLT platform, learning when not to use a blockchain.
Final review of common contract vulnerabilities (Solidity) and best practices for securing Fabric networks (ACLs, Chaincode access).
